云计算服务器无法远程连接可能由多种原因引起,包括网络问题、服务器配置错误、权限限制等,解决方案包括检查网络连接、确保服务器配置正确、检查防火墙设置、更新服务器软件等,还可以尝试重启服务器或联系服务提供商寻求帮助,在解决过程中,建议逐步排查问题,并参考相关文档或寻求专业支持,以确保问题得到妥善解决。
在数字化转型的浪潮中,云计算服务器成为了企业IT架构的核心组成部分,有时用户可能会遇到无法远程访问云计算服务器的问题,本文将深入探讨这一问题的可能原因,并提供相应的解决方案,帮助用户有效应对这一挑战。
云计算服务器远程不了的可能原因
-
网络问题
- 网络连接不稳定:网络波动或中断可能导致远程连接失败。
- IP地址变动:服务器IP地址变更而未及时更新DNS记录,导致无法访问。
- 防火墙/安全组设置:服务器所在的网络环境(如云服务提供商的防火墙或安全组)可能阻止了远程访问。
-
服务器配置问题
- SSH服务未启用或配置错误:SSH是常用的远程连接工具,如果服务未启动或配置不当(如监听端口错误、密码/密钥认证失败),则无法远程连接。
- 操作系统限制:某些操作系统配置可能限制了远程访问,如SELinux策略设置。
-
权限与认证问题
- 权限不足:用户可能没有足够的权限进行远程操作。
- 认证失败:密码错误、密钥丢失或过期等导致认证失败。
-
云服务提供商限制
- 服务限制:某些云服务提供商可能对远程访问有特定限制。
- 账户问题:账户欠费、过期或权限被收回等导致无法访问。
-
客户端问题
- 客户端软件故障:如SSH客户端配置错误、版本不兼容等。
- 本地网络问题:客户端所在的网络环境可能存在问题,如DNS解析失败、网络隔离等。
解决方案与排查步骤
针对上述可能的原因,以下是一些具体的解决方案和排查步骤:
-
检查网络连接
- 确认服务器和客户端的网络连接正常,无中断或波动。
- 使用
ping
命令测试服务器IP地址的可达性,检查网络延迟和丢包情况。 - 检查DNS解析是否正常,使用
nslookup
或dig
命令解析服务器IP地址。
-
检查服务器配置
- 确认SSH服务已启用并监听正确端口(默认22)。
- 检查SSH配置文件(如
/etc/ssh/sshd_config
),确保配置正确无误。 - 重启SSH服务以应用更改,使用
systemctl restart sshd
(对于使用systemd的系统)或相应命令。 - 检查操作系统相关配置,如SELinux策略,确保不阻止远程访问。
-
检查权限与认证
- 确认用户具有足够的权限进行远程操作。
- 验证认证信息(密码、密钥)是否正确无误。
- 如果使用密钥认证,确保客户端已正确加载密钥文件。
-
检查云服务提供商设置
- 登录云服务管理平台,检查服务状态和账户权限。
- 检查安全组设置,确保入站规则允许远程访问所需端口(如SSH的22端口)。
- 联系云服务提供商客服,了解是否有服务限制或账户问题。
-
检查客户端配置
- 确认SSH客户端软件正常工作,无故障或版本冲突。
- 检查客户端网络设置,确保DNS解析正确且网络通畅。
- 使用不同客户端或工具尝试连接,以排除客户端软件问题。
案例分析与实战操作
网络问题导致无法远程连接 某企业用户反映无法远程访问其云计算服务器,经检查发现是由于网络波动导致连接中断,通过重启网络设备并等待网络稳定后,成功恢复远程连接,建议用户定期检查网络连接质量,并配置备用网络连接以提高可靠性。
SSH服务未启用导致连接失败 另一用户发现无法远程访问其服务器,经排查发现SSH服务未启用,通过启用SSH服务并配置正确的监听端口后,成功解决问题,建议用户定期检查系统服务状态,并确保关键服务(如SSH)始终运行。
权限不足导致操作受限 某管理员尝试对服务器进行远程操作但失败,原因是其账户权限不足,通过调整账户权限并重新认证后,成功完成操作,建议企业定期审查用户权限分配情况,确保各用户具有适当权限进行所需操作。
预防措施与建议
- 定期维护:定期对服务器进行维护检查,包括系统更新、服务状态检查等。
- 备份关键数据:定期备份服务器上的关键数据以防丢失或损坏。
- 监控网络状态:使用网络监控工具实时监控网络连接状态和质量。
- 加强安全管理:合理配置防火墙和安全组规则以加强安全防护;定期更换密码和密钥以提高认证安全性;限制不必要的管理员权限以降低安全风险。
- 培训与支持:为管理人员提供必要的培训和支持以熟悉云计算服务器的管理和维护操作;及时联系云服务提供商获取技术支持和解决方案。
- 制定应急计划:针对可能遇到的问题制定应急计划并定期进行演练以提高应对能力;确保在出现问题时能够迅速恢复服务并减少损失。